Comando RemapDBs
O comando de RemapDBs redireciona Visual Studio Team Foundation Server (TFS) aos bancos de dados quando são armazenados em mais de um servidor e estão sendo restaurados, está movendo, ou está alterando de outra forma a configuração de sua implantação.Por exemplo, você deve redirecionar TFS a todos os bancos de dados para coleções de projeto de equipe se são hospedados em um servidor ou servidores separados de banco de dados de configuração.Você também deve redirecionar TFS para o servidor ou para servidores que estão executando serviços ou o SQL Server de análise de SQL Server que reporting services se os bancos de dados são hospedados em um servidor ou em uma instância separada do banco de dados de configuração.
Permissões Necessárias
Para usar o comando de RemapDBs , você deve ser um membro do grupo de segurança Administradores do Team Foundation e um membro do grupo de segurança sysadmin para todos os bancos de dados de SQL Server que Team Foundation Server usar.Para obter mais informações, consulte Team Foundation Permissões do servidor.
Observação |
---|
Mesmo se você fizer logon com credenciais administrativas, você deve abrir uma janela de prompt de comando alto para executar esta função. |
TFSConfig RemapDBs /DatabaseName:ServerName;DatabaseName /SQLInstances:ServerName1,ServerName2 [/AnalysisInstance:ServerName] [/AnalysisDatabaseName:DatabaseName] [/preview] [/continue] [/usesqlalwayson]
Parâmetros
Argumento |
Descrição |
---|---|
ServerName |
Especifica o nome do servidor que você deseja mapear como um servidor que hospeda um ou vários bancos de dados para TFS.Se uma instância diferente da instância padrão hospeda um banco de dados, você também deve especificar o nome da instância no seguinte formato: ServerName\InstanceName |
DatabaseName |
Especifica o nome do banco de dados que você está mapeando a TFS. |
Opção |
Descrição |
---|---|
/DatabaseName |
Especifica o nome do servidor que hospeda o banco de dados que você deseja mapear para TFS, bem como o nome do próprio banco de dados. |
/SQLInstances:ServerName1,ServerName2 |
Especifica o nome do servidor que está executando SQL Server, bem como o nome da instância se você desejar usar uma instância diferente da instância padrão. Se você estiver especificando mais de um servidor, você deve usar uma vírgula para separar mais pares de nomes do servidor e da instância. |
/AnalysisInstance:ServerName |
Opcional.Especifica o nome do servidor e a instância que hospeda a análise de SQL Server serviços de aplicativos.Use esta opção para especificar o servidor e a instância que hospeda o banco de dados do analysis. |
/AnalysisDatabaseName:DatabaseName |
Opcional.Especifica o nome do banco de dados do analysis que você deseja usar com TFS se você tiver mais de um banco de dados no servidor que você especificou com a opção de /AnalysisInstance . |
/preview |
Opcional.Exibe as ações que você deve executar para atualizar a configuração. |
/continue |
Opcional.Especifica que o comando de RemapDB deve continuar mesmo se ocorrer um erro durante a tentativa de localizar um ou vários bancos de dados.Se você usa /continue padrão, qualquer coleção cujos bancos de dados não são encontrados no servidor ou servidores que você especifica serão reconfigurados para usar o servidor e a instância que hospeda o banco de dados de configuração. |
/usesqlalwayson |
Opcional.Especifica que os bancos de dados são parte de uma disponibilidade do grupo de AlwaysOn no SQL Server.Se configurado, esta opção define MultiSubnetFailover na cadeia de conexão. Para obter mais informações, consulte Disponibilidade de grupos de AlwaysOn (SQL Server). |
Comentários
Você usar o comando de RemapDBs reconfigurar TFS para usar servidores e instâncias de SQL Server de servidores e instâncias diferentes na instalação original.
Exemplo
O exemplo a seguir mostra como redirecionar TFS para o banco de dados TFS_Configuration de configuração.Este banco de dados é hospedado em ContosoMain na instância nomeada TeamDatabases.Os bancos de dados de coleção do projeto são armazenados em ContosoMain\TeamDatabases e instância padrão em Contoso2.
Observação |
---|
Os exemplos são para a ilustração somente e são fictícios.Nenhuma associação real é destinada ou inferido. |
TFSConfig RemapDBs /DatabaseName:ContosoMain\TeamDatabases;TFS_Configuration /SQLInstances:ContosoMain\TeamDatabases,Contoso2